My granny’s best Breton cakes

Recipe
#

  • Preparation 20 minutes
  • For 10 people
  • Cooking 190°C
  • Cooking time 30 minutes
  • Rest 10 minutes

Ingredients
#

  • 5 eggs (1 whole and 4 yolks)
  • 380 g flour
  • 220 g sugar
  • 250 g butter

Preparation
#

  1. Preheat the oven to 190°C.
  2. Weigh the flour and then add the eggs (1 whole and 4 yolks) to a bowl.
  3. In another bowl add the sugar and butter and let it soften.
  4. Mix the two preparations with a spoon and then with your hands, without kneading too much.
  5. Insert the dough into small moulds and put them in the oven for 30 minutes at 190°C.
  6. To finish, leave to cool for 10 minutes, remove them from the moulds and enjoy your wonderful cakes.

Tip
#

To unmould your cakes more easily, put them in silicone moulds.

Financiers

·1 min
Cupcakes go everywhere Recipe # For 6 people Preparation time 15 minutes Cooking time from 20 to 25 minutes. Cooking temperature 190°C Ingredients # 125 g almond or hazelnut powder 75 g sugar 75 g flour vanilla extract 4 egg whites 75 g butter Preparation # Preheat the oven to 190°C. Mix the almond or hazelnut powder with the sugar, flour and vanilla extract in a bowl. In another bowl pour the egg whites and whisk them up. When you have whisked the egg whites, fold them into the mixture. Melt the butter and then add it to the mixture. Finally, fill small moulds with dough. Put them in the oven at 190°C for 20 to 25 minutes. Tip # To whisk your eggs, add a small pinch of salt or baking soda.

Old fashioned braided brioche

·1 min
It reminds us of good childhood memories. Recipe # Preparation 35 minutes For 6 people Cooking 180°C For 45 minutes Minimum resting time 3 hours Ingredians # 15 g baker’s yeast 300 g flour 170 g butter salt 10 cl milk 1 tablespoon powdered sugar 3 eggs Preparation # Dissolve the yeast in the warm milk. Sift the flour into a large bowl and add the powdered sugar and salt. Mix. Melt 150 g butter. Gradually pour into the bowl. Put the eggs one by one and add the milk and yeast mixture. Mix. Knead for about 15 minutes (you can use a food processor). Form the dough into a ball. Cover it with a damp cloth. Leave the dough to rest for about 1 hour. Knead the dough again for at least 15 minutes. Cut the dough into 3 pieces, make 3 threads and braid. Leave the dough until it doubles in volume. Butter your dish. Place the braid in the dish. Bake at 180°C for 30 minutes. If it is too golden, put a foil, to plunge it back in the oven for 15 minutes. Tips # When it rests, put it in a warm place (it will swell better).
